Avoiding Surface Prep Work



Among the biggest errors you can make when residence paint is avoiding surface preparation. This critical step lays the foundation for a successful paint work. If you do not clean up the surfaces, dirt and gunk can hinder paint attachment, leading to peeling off or chipping down the line. You want your paint to stick, so order a sponge or a pressure washing machine and reach work.

Next, check the surface area for any kind of imperfections like cracks or holes. Loading these voids with spackle or caulk guarantees a smooth surface. Do not forget fining sand; it helps develop a texture that permits the paint to adhere much better.

After sanding, clean away the dirt to ensure a tidy surface.

Priming is an additional important part of prep work. It not just improves paint attachment yet also supplies a consistent base, specifically if you're repainting over a darker shade or a shiny finish. Missing primer can bring about uneven colors and an overall uninspired appearance.



Making the effort to prepare your surfaces correctly will conserve you frustrations later. Invest that extra initiative, and you'll take pleasure in an extra stunning, durable result.

Neglecting Correct Tools



Making use of the right tools is vital for a successful home paint project. If you disregard to purchase quality brushes, rollers, and various other devices, you'll likely face inadequate results and included frustration. Economical tools can cause unequal application, drips, and brush strokes that destroy your surface.

Instead, select top notch brushes that match the sort of paint you're utilizing, and choose rollers with the appropriate snooze thickness for your wall structure.

Do not forget important devices like painter's tape, ground cloth, and trays. Painter's tape aids accomplish clean lines, while drop cloths secure your floorings and furnishings from spills. Trays make it easier to fill your brush or roller equally, guaranteeing better protection.

Picking Inappropriate Paint



When it concerns house painting, choosing the right paint is crucial for achieving an enduring coating. If you pick inappropriate paint, you might wind up with peeling, gurgling, or unequal insurance coverage.

It's necessary to consider the surface area you're painting. As an example, using outside paint inside can launch unsafe fumes, while interior paint won't withstand the elements outside.

You likewise require to take note of the type of finish you want. Glossy paints are excellent for high-traffic areas but can highlight flaws, while matte paints can soak up light and create a relaxing feel. Make certain the paint appropriates for the certain surface product-- timber, drywall, or steel-- as each needs a different solution.

Furthermore, consider the color you're selecting. Some colors may need a particular base or guide to attain the desired tone, while others may clash with existing décor.

Don't forget compatibility with previous layers; painting over oil-based paint with water-based paint can result in bond concerns.

Ignoring Weather Condition Conditions



Overlooking weather can lead to catastrophe for your painting job, as severe temperatures and moisture degrees substantially impact paint application and drying times. If it's also hot, paint can dry out too quickly, bring about unpleasant splits and peeling. On the other hand, reduced temperature levels can trigger the paint to thicken, making it tough to apply uniformly.

Humidity plays an important function also. High humidity can extend drying times and create the paint to draw in wetness, which may bring about bubbling and blistering. Preferably, you must intend to paint when temperatures range in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F, with humidity below 70%.

Before you begin, examine the weather report for the day of your task and a few days in advance. If rain is on the horizon, delay your painting until the skies clear. Furthermore, consider the moment of day; late afternoon and early evening typically provide ideal conditions as temperature levels cool off.

Hurrying the Drying Refine



Hurrying the drying out procedure can result in a host of problems that undermine your hard work. When you rush via drying out, you risk capturing moisture underneath the paint, which can trigger gurgling, peeling, or staining.

You could believe you can save time by using a second coat ahead of time, yet this can produce a sticky mess that ruins the finish.
